Harvest
Time Tracking
Sign up free

Work Hours Log Google Sheets

Harvest simplifies time tracking for teams and freelancers with one-click timers and seamless integration with Google Sheets, ensuring accurate work hours logging.

Try Harvest Free

How many hours did you work this week?

Enter your clock-in and clock-out times for each day. The calculator handles breaks, overtime, and weekly totals automatically.

Day Clock In Clock Out Break Hours
Total hours this week 0h
Regular hours (≤40) 0h
Overtime hours 0h
Average hours/day 0h
Total break time 0h

Track time automatically with Harvest

Walk through the entire flow below. Start a timer, check your reports, and create a real invoice — all in three clicks.

Go ahead — start tracking!

One click and you're timing. Try it right here: start a timer, add an entry, edit the details. This is exactly how it feels in Harvest.

  • One-click timer from browser, desktop & mobile
  • Works inside Jira, Asana, Trello, GitHub & 50+ tools
  • Duration or start/end — your call
  • Day, week & calendar views to stay on top of it all
  • Friendly reminders so no hour gets left behind
Acme Corp
Website Redesign
Homepage layout revisions
1:24:09
Content Strategy
Blog calendar planning
1:30:00
SEO Audit
Technical audit report
0:45:00
Brand Guidelines
Color system documentation
2:15:00
Logo Concepts
Initial sketches round 1
1:00:00

Understanding Work Hours Logging in Google Sheets

For professionals seeking an efficient way to track work hours, Google Sheets offers a flexible and accessible solution. Spreadsheets are particularly beneficial for small teams and freelancers due to their low cost and customization capabilities. A well-structured Google Sheets template can help ensure compliance with legal mandates like the Fair Labor Standards Act (FLSA) by accurately recording start and end times, break durations, and total hours worked. Employers are required to maintain these records for at least 2 to 3 years, with some states like New York requiring up to 6 years.

One of the primary advantages of using Google Sheets for time tracking is its ability to automate calculations. By using formulas, users can easily compute total daily hours, subtract break times, and calculate overtime — which is generally compensated at 1.5 times the regular pay rate for hours exceeding 40 per week. However, it's important to note that while spreadsheets offer basic analytics and visualization capabilities, they lack the advanced automation features found in dedicated time tracking software.

Setting Up Your Google Sheets Work Hours Log

Creating a Google Sheets work hours log begins with setting up a clear and functional layout. Start by inputting essential headings such as "Date," "Start Time," "End Time," "Break Times," and "Total Hours Worked." Additional columns for "Employee Name," "Project Name," and "Total Pay" can enhance the sheet's utility, particularly for payroll purposes. Configure time and number formatting for precise data entry and calculations.

To automate time calculations, implement formulas like =(End Time - Start Time) - (Break End - Break Start) for daily total hours. For overtime, use =MAX(0, [Total Hours Worked] - 40) to calculate hours beyond the standard 40-hour workweek. These formulas help minimize manual errors and ensure accurate payroll calculations. Remember to freeze the top row to keep headings visible and consider using drop-down menus for standardized data entry.

Enhancing Accuracy and Collaboration in Google Sheets

While Google Sheets offers great flexibility for logging work hours, maintaining accuracy requires consistent data entry and regular reviews. Employees should log their hours daily to minimize errors. Conditional formatting can be used to highlight anomalies like potential overtime or missing entries, making it easier to spot and correct discrepancies.

However, spreadsheets can become challenging to manage as teams grow. Collaboration features in Google Sheets allow multiple users to work simultaneously, but this can lead to version control issues. Protecting critical formula cells and setting permissions can help maintain data integrity. Still, for larger teams or more complex needs, transitioning to a dedicated time tracking tool like Harvest might be beneficial. Harvest integrates with project management tools, streamlining time log synchronization and enhancing overall time management efficiency.

Legal Compliance and Advanced Spreadsheet Features

Ensuring compliance with legal time tracking requirements is crucial for any organization. The FLSA mandates accurate logging of work hours for non-exempt employees, including overtime and break times. Google Sheets can be customized to meet these requirements, but it's essential to regularly review and update timekeeping policies to align with state-specific regulations, such as California's daily overtime rules.

For industries with specific logging needs, like construction or DCAA-compliant businesses, spreadsheets might require additional customization or the inclusion of signatures for verification. Despite their flexibility, spreadsheets have limitations in handling complex time tracking scenarios and ensuring real-time data accuracy. In such cases, employers should consider dedicated solutions like Harvest, which offer advanced features for managing time logs and ensuring compliance across different jurisdictions.

Work Hours Log with Harvest

Explore how Harvest integrates with Google Sheets for efficient work hours logging, featuring one-click timers and customizable templates.

Google Sheets template for work hours logging with Harvest integration

Work Hours Log Google Sheets FAQs

  • To set up a work hours log in Google Sheets, start by creating a new spreadsheet with columns for "Date," "Start Time," "End Time," and "Total Hours Worked." Use formulas to automate calculations like daily hours and overtime. Format cells for time and number values to ensure accuracy.

  • Google Sheets offers affordability and customization for time tracking. Users can tailor templates to specific needs and automate calculations for total hours and pay. However, it requires manual data entry, which can lead to errors if not carefully managed.

  • Automate calculations in Google Sheets by using formulas. For example, calculate total daily hours with =(End Time - Start Time) - (Break End - Break Start). Use =MAX(0, [Total Hours Worked] - 40) for overtime hours. These formulas help reduce manual errors.

  • A comprehensive Google Sheets work hours log should include columns for "Date," "Start Time," "End Time," "Break Times," and "Total Hours Worked." Additional columns for "Project Name" and "Total Pay" can help with payroll management.

  • Share your Google Sheets timesheet by clicking the "Share" button and entering email addresses of collaborators. Set permissions to control who can view or edit the document to maintain data integrity and security.

  • The FLSA requires accurate records of start and end times, total hours, and overtime for non-exempt employees. Some states have additional requirements, such as longer record retention periods or daily overtime rules.

  • Yes, Harvest can integrate with Google Sheets to enhance time tracking. It provides one-click timers and manual entries that sync with Sheets, ensuring accurate and streamlined work hours logging.